1

Modern Rise of Metal Roofing and How Roofing Pleasant Hill MO Experts Adapted

News Discuss 
Usual Problems That Can Impact Your Roof and Exactly How to Address Them Roof covering issues can occur from different variables, impacting the integrity of a home. roofing pleasant hill mo. Usual troubles consist of leakages, missing roof shingles, and poor air flow. Property owners usually forget these problems until https://commercial-roofing-contra24443.theideasblog.com/37264233/explore-the-best-roofing-contractor-in-pleasant-hill-options-for-rustic-wood-shingles-and-shakes

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story